1

응용 프로그램 테스트를하고 있는데 문제가 있음을 발견했습니다. 내 앱. 보안 컨트롤러 내에 인증 (전자 메일, 암호) 작업이 있고 로그인 페이지에서 유효한 전자 메일과 잘못된 암호와 함께 호출하면 로그인 페이지로 다시 보내고 오류 메시지는 플래시 범위.응용 프로그램 테스트의 MalformedURLException

테스트 코드는 다음과 같습니다

A java.lang.RuntimeException has been caught, 
java.net.MalformedURLException: no protocol: /login 

은 몇 가지 조사를하고 발견 :이 코드가 실행

Response response = 
    GET("/security/authenticate?email=validUser&password=invalid", true); 
String pattern = "invalid password"; 
assertContentMatch(pattern, response); 

다음 예외가 발생

  • 는 예외가 발생을하면 새로운 URL 객체 잘못된 URL을 사용하여 리디렉션 할 수 있으려면 만들기를 시도했습니다. 이 경우에는 프로토콜이 없습니다.
  • 앱을보고 있습니다. 샘플 애플 리케이션에서 테스트. GET 후

사람이이 같은 문제가 있었나요 리디렉션을 따르지에만 HTTP 코드를 확인하지만 시도를 얻을 것을 의미 재 지정없이 사용? 정보를 찾거나 내 2 센트를 추가 할 때 열려있는 버그가 있습니까? 여기

+0

아 .. 가끔 연주는 고통 – ruX

답변

관련 문제